is an abbreviation for the German term Elektronischer Teilekatalog (Electronic Parts Catalog). Launched in 1989, it replaced the cumbersome physical parts books and microfilm systems that dealerships previously used. Today, it serves as the central information system for all authorized Volkswagen Group partners worldwide, covering brands including Volkswagen, Audi, SEAT, and Škoda. The most critical feature of ETKA is its ability to decode the 17-digit VIN. When a VIN is entered, ETKA filters the entire catalog to show only the parts relevant to that exact vehicle specification. This eliminates the guesswork regarding model year changes (e.g., a part changed in production month 11/2005 vs. 05/2006).

Each assembly (brakes, suspension, climate control) is rendered in vector-based “exploded views.” These drawings show exactly how parts stack, screw, or clip together—often revealing hidden clips, seals, or bolts that generic catalogs miss.
